Hello my lovely ladies! Today we are unpacking Part 1 of our series on ladylike style, beginning with some mistakes that can contribute to UNLADYLIKE style. Now of course, it's not wrong to look a little unladylike, but many of us could benefit from some tips to polish up our look and become more polished. I think the biggest key to most of these steps is to choose your outfits in advance. Before I worked from home, I would look at the weather forecast for the week and put my outfits together for work. This helped me to choose outfits that were appropriate in the event I had somewhere to go after work as well. It also helped me to pay attention to how often I wore each piece of clothing so that I was making full use of my wardrobe. When you're running late for work or an event, you tend to fall back on pieces you have worn time and time again.

1. Revealing Clothing 2. Childish Clothing 3. Activity Inappropriate Clothing 4. Overly Casual Clothing 5. Frumpy and Unflattering Clothing 6. Threatening or Unfriendly Clothing 7. Dirty, Broken or Stained Clothing 8. Overly Masculine Clothing
